** The Dodge repair market for Hollsopple residents is characteristic of a rural-to-suburban region. While there are several competent general auto repair shops within the borough, the demand for specialized, high-performance Dodge SRT, Hellcat, and HEMI service necessitates traveling to nearby commercial centers like Johnstown or Somerset. * **Average Quality:** General repair quality is good, but expertise in high-performance Mopar platforms is concentrated in a handful of dedicated shops. The market lacks a dealer-level service center (e.g., a CDJR dealership) in the immediate vicinity, creating an opportunity for independent specialists. * **Competition Level:** Competition for general repair is moderate. However, for the specific specialties listed (SRT tuning, supercharger service), competition is very low, with only one or two shops in the wider region possessing the proven expertise and reputation. This gives established shops like Nemec Performance significant pricing power. * **Typical Pricing:** Pricing for specialized services commands a premium over standard repair work. Labor rates for performance specialists can range from $120-$150/hour, significantly higher than the $90-$110/hour for general repair. Parts markups on performance components (e.g., supercharger pulleys, tuning devices) are also standard. Customers should expect to pay a premium for this level of expertise but can anticipate a higher quality outcome compared to a general mechanic.

In our area, we frequently address suspension and brake wear on Dodge trucks and SUVs due to our rural roads and hilly terrain. Rust prevention is also a key service because Pennsylvania winters with road salt can accelerate corrosion on frames and body components.
Look for shops that are Mopar-certified or have technicians with Dodge-specific training. Check reviews from local customers in the Johnstown/Somerset County area and ask if they use OEM or quality aftermarket parts for repairs.
You should have the system inspected before winter, as our steep hills and occasional heavy snow make it essential. Listen for unusual noises during engagement and get service if the "Service 4WD" light illuminates to ensure safe travel on local routes like PA Route 985.
Independent repair shops in the Hollsopple area typically offer more competitive labor rates than dealerships in larger nearby cities. However, always request a detailed estimate that breaks down parts and labor for any major repair, like transmission or engine work.
Given the prevalence of hauling and farming in our region, adhere strictly to severe service schedule intervals for oil changes and transmission fluid. Regularly inspect the undercarriage for damage from unpaved roads and clean it to combat salt corrosion in winter.
